Eophona
File:Eophona personata.jpg
Eophona personata
Scientific classification
Kingdom: Animalia
Phylum: Chordata
Class: Aves
Order: Passeriformes
Family: Fringillidae
Genus: Eophona
Gould, 1851
Species

See text.

The Oriental grosbeaks (Eophona) are a genus of finches containing two species:
